On 4/28/2014 2:33 AM, Kev Dwyer wrote:

> Hello Terry,
>
> Regarding your second point, my mistake in not checking the link:
> I'd seen a similar one elsewhere and assumed they were the same.
>
> This link should work:
> http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/hzz3tw78
>
>
> As to your first point, you're right, it seems setlocale(locale.LC_ALL,
> 'en_US.UTF-8') doesn't work on Windows.

 From what I read of the link above and
http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-US/goglobal/bb896001.aspx
given therein, I am going to guess that .UTF-8 is not supported for any 
language.

> It seems the locale name needs to be one of the aliases provided
> at http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/39cwe7zf, so for example
> locale.setlocale(locale.LC_ALL, 'usa') returns
> 'English_United States.1252'.
>
> Do you know if this is something people programming on Windows
> should just be aware of, or is there a case for a hint of some
> kind in the locale module documentation?

*Definitely the latter. Perhaps you could open an issue with a specific 
suggestion.
